9400 South transition curve to 9000 South
Car and/or motorcycle enforcement around the blind curve as 9000 South transitions to 9400 South. Westbound traffic targeted more often than eastbound, but both directions are enforced.

1-15 between 9000 S. and 10600 S.
There is a break between the barriers/median where a cop can hide, facing either North or South. Because the barriers overlap, the cop is invisible except for his top lights in some cases. There are 4 lanes each way and the speed limit is set at 55, though traffic moves between 70-85 mph. Be aware that they give tickets frequently and they will not lower the speed on the ticket that you were going.
